Lukas Cerv is a 24-year-old football player who plays as a defensive midfielder for Viktoria Plzen, born on April 10, 2001, who is right-footed. In the 2025/2026 1. Liga season, Lukas Cerv has recorded 1 goal, 2 assists, 2,114 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 7.1, 3 yellow cards.

Lukas Cerv's career has also included time at Slovan Liberec, Slavia Prague, Pardubice, and Vysocina Jihlava.
On the international stage, Lukas Cerv has represented Czechia, Czechia U21, Czechia U19, and Czechia Under 18.

Throughout their career, Lukas Cerv has won 1 title: Czech Liga (2019/2020) with Slavia Prague.
